Output 68a007469469105806179a0559a714720c9337ef814a261894768abb4acd3313:1

value
21796097
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f82a6508e44515dc09eefa95abffc4377cf38e00 OP_EQUALVERIFY OP_CHECKSIG
address
Lhr8dRKKZYXZVpqB3Ynqpg7nsh4qyga3Wg
transaction
68a007469469105806179a0559a714720c9337ef814a261894768abb4acd3313
spent
true